Best Pokémon Champions Incineroar Build: Ability, Stats, Moveset & Counters

Pokémon Champions is the new face of competitive Pokémon, and it provides a blank slate for building out a new team. As ever, though, Incineroar is prominent, and the best build can be a game-changer.

Incineroar has long been a regular fixture in the VGC scene, regularly appearing as a core member of teams in events across the world. Naturally, its inclusion in Pokémon Champions has immediately led it to become a staple of many teams.

Best Pokémon Champions Incineroar Build

Incineroar is best utilized as a support in double fights in Pokémon Champions. With high Special Defence and HP to frustrate opponents, it plays the part of key party member.

Intimidate is the best choice of Ability, as it lowers the opposing Pokémon’s Attack when it enters a battle. With regular switching, you can utilize this effect multiple times.

To keep Incineroar available in battle for as long as possible, a Sitrus Berry should be used as the Held Item. When holding this berry, 1/4 of maximum HP is restored when the Pokémon drops to half, or less, of its max. It can only be used once per battle.

In terms of Moveset, Incineroar should predominantly be used to frustrate opponents. Fake Out is perfect for this, resulting in a flinch, though it can only be used on the first turn after being deployed. Parting Shot is the perfect accompanying move. When utilized, Incineroar will lower a target’s Attack and Special Attack, before switching out.

This opens the door for Fake Out to be used again when Incineroar is introduced. Additionally, it also allows for Intimidate to trigger again when Incineroar re-enters the battle.

Rounding out the moveset is Flare Blitz, a powerful move that has a 10% chance to burn opponents, but will deal recoil damage, and Snarl, which lowers a target’s Special Attack.

Finally, the ideal Nature to use is Careful, boosting Incineroar’s Special Defence, and reducing its Special Attack. High Special Defence should be a priority, while Speed isn’t as important.

Check out the best stats for Incineroar in Pokémon Champions in the table below, with the points to put into each area in brackets.

HPAttackDefenceSpecial AttackSpecial DefenceSpeed
200 (30)136 (1)123 (13)90 (0)143 (20)82 (2)

Best Counters For Incineroar in Pokémon Champions

The best counters for Incineroar in Pokémon Champions are Pokémon that can benefit from Intimidate, rather than be affected by it.

Milotic’s Competitive Ability boosts the Pokémon’s Special Attack stat sharply when its stats are lowered by an opposing Pokémon, meaning it receives a boost when impacted by Incineroar’s Intimidate. Similarly, Kingambit’s Defiant Ability raises its Attack stat when any stat is lowered by an opposing Pokémon.

Dragapult is also extremely effective as a counter to Incineroar for two reasons, the first being its Clear Body ability, which prevents any other Pokémon’s moves or Abilities from lowering its stats. Additionally, Dragapult is part Ghost-type, so Fake Out cannot be used against it.

Another option is to use a White Herb as a held item, which restores all of the holder’s decreased stats once per battle.
